I have VPI for Maya as my company has a dicount through them. I have not submitted claims yet but I have some waiting to be sent. I researched all the companies and went with VPI as they have been in business the longest and for the money seemed to be the best buy. Maya has the highest level of cverage along with the additional plan for shots etc and I pay approx $24 a month I think. _________________ Heather Morgan and Maya |

thats a great price, but is that all that price covers?
with metlife (what is on their site for the coverage Annie has
coverage available
All accidents covered
All illnesses covered - including hereditary conditions
70% reimbursement
$150 for annual wellness costs
$100 deductible
Enrollment as early as 8 weeks of age
QuickCare Complete will cover your pet for life - there is no need to move to a senior plan
